Goods Exchange Day Saturday

City officials are billing it as a one day, city-wide “free” yard sale and a way for all residents to actively participate in re-using waste.

Goods Exchange Day will take place Saturday, September 23 from 8:00 am to 6:00 pm and it helps protect the environment in two ways. Firstly, it cuts down on garbage that would otherwise end up in the City’s landfill, and additionally, re-using items saves the energy and the environmental impact of producing new items.

Residents are encouraged to place unwanted household items at the curbside or end of the driveway. Usable furniture, clothing, books, tools, sporting goods and toys are examples of items that should be placed out for exchange.

The City of North Bay advises that leftover items must be removed by 6:00 pm. There will be no special trash collection that day.
